The <a href=\"https:\/\/www.nydailynews.com\/sports\/mlb\/new-york-mets\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ener nofollow\">Mets<\/a> aren\u2019t alone in trying to ensure their pitchers get the right amount of work before the four-day break, but a Thursday doubleheader will make that more complicated.<\/p>\n<p>This means left-hander David Peterson, who will pitch the first game of a split-admission contest at Camden Yards, won\u2019t pitch again before the break. The Mets knew that would probably be the case, but they\u2019ve discussed ways to get their starters in games this weekend in Kansas City to be able to keep them on a schedule.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cWhether it was today or tomorrow, it was going to be his last until after the break,\u201d manager Carlos Mendoza said Wednesday afternoon at Camden Yards. \u201cHe gets an extra day here, he\u2019ll go tomorrow, and then we\u2019ll see him after the break again.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>The Mets have not yet named a starter for the second game. Without a full, healthy five-man rotation, the Mets are having to piece together pitchers for nine innings every five days, but Mendoza has stayed solid on his strategy of managing to win the game at hand, so he doesn\u2019t like to rule out specific relievers.<\/p>\n<p>Last Sunday, the Mets used right-hander Chris Devenski to open in front of left-hander Brandon Waddell. Devenski hasn\u2019t pitched since, so the Mets could go the same route if they choose to, though the likely candidate to be the bulk guy this time is right-hander Justin Hagenman, who started the first game of the Subway Series last Friday.<\/p>\n<p>Devenski would love to be used as an opener again, should he be given the opportunity.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I like the challenge of anything in this game,\u201d Devenski said. \u201cWhere I\u2019m at mentally right now, I feel like I\u2019m in a good place. At the end of the day I\u2019m here to help the team, so whatever team needs, whether that\u2019s opening, throwing in the eighth, throwing whenever, that\u2019s what I\u2019m here for.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>The good news is the <a href=\"https:\/\/www.nydailynews.com\/2025\/07\/08\/mets-sean-manaea-kodai-senga-jesse-winker\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ener nofollow\">Mets will be getting two pitchers back this weekend.<\/a> Right-hander Kodai Senga threw a bullpen this week in Baltimore and will be activated off the injured list this weekend, and left-hander Sean Manaea made his final rehab start. He\u2019s set to join the Mets on Thursday before they depart for Kansas City.<\/p>\n<p>Senga will start Friday against the Royals, while Manaea will pitch Sunday.<\/p>\n<p>Thursday\u2019s games against the Orioles will begin at 12:05 p.m., and 5:05.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cIt\u2019s part of what we deal with, right?\u201d Mendoza said. \u201cGlad they made a decision early instead of having to wait around here too late at night and then having [to cancel[ later. It doesn\u2019t look good. So it is what it is.
